Understanding USDT and Blockchain Implementations
USDT is designed to maintain a 1:1 peg with the United States dollar, offering users a stable store of value and a medium of exchange within the digital realm. However, USDT is not confined to a single blockchain. It exists in multiple iterations, each built upon a different blockchain infrastructure. The two most prominent versions are USDT TRC20 (on the Tron network) and USDT ERC20 (on the Ethereum network).
The fundamental distinction lies in the underlying blockchain technology. USDT ERC20 is the original Tether implementation, launched on the Ethereum blockchain and adhering to the ERC20 token standard. This standard defines a set of rules for creating and managing tokens on Ethereum, ensuring compatibility with a wide range of decentralized applications (dApps) and wallets.
Technical Specifications of USDT ERC20
USDT ERC20 operates on the Ethereum Virtual Machine (EVM), leveraging the security and decentralization of the Ethereum blockchain. Key technical characteristics include:
- Token Standard: ERC20
- Blockchain: Ethereum
- Contract Address: (Varies depending on the exchange/platform, but is publicly verifiable on Etherscan)
- Decimals: Typically 6, allowing for fractional USDT holdings.
- Transaction Fees: Subject to Ethereum network gas fees, which can fluctuate significantly based on network congestion.
Advantages of USDT ERC20
Despite the emergence of alternative USDT implementations, ERC20 continues to offer several compelling advantages:
- Established Ecosystem: ERC20 benefits from the mature and extensive Ethereum ecosystem, including a vast network of dApps, wallets, and exchanges.
- High Liquidity: Ethereum generally boasts higher liquidity compared to other blockchains, making it easier to buy, sell, and exchange USDT ERC20.
- DeFi Integration: USDT ERC20 is deeply integrated into the Decentralized Finance (DeFi) space, serving as a crucial component in lending, borrowing, and yield farming protocols.
- Smart Contract Compatibility: The ERC20 standard facilitates seamless integration with smart contracts, enabling complex financial applications.
Disadvantages of USDT ERC20
While possessing significant benefits, USDT ERC20 is not without its drawbacks:
- High Transaction Fees: Ethereum gas fees can be prohibitively expensive, particularly during periods of high network activity. This can render small transactions economically unfeasible.
- Slower Transaction Speeds: Compared to networks like Tron, Ethereum transactions can be slower, leading to delays in fund transfers.
- Network Congestion: Ethereum’s scalability limitations can result in network congestion, further exacerbating transaction fees and delays.
USDT ERC20 vs. USDT TRC20: A Comparative Analysis
The primary competitor to USDT ERC20 is USDT TRC20, issued on the Tron blockchain. The key differences are summarized below:
| Feature | USDT ERC20 | USDT TRC20 |
|---|---|---|
| Blockchain | Ethereum | Tron |
| Transaction Fees | High (variable) | Low to negligible |
| Transaction Speed | Slower | Faster |
| Ecosystem | Mature, DeFi-focused | Growing, focused on scalability |
| Liquidity | Generally higher | Increasing rapidly |
The choice between USDT ERC20 and USDT TRC20 often depends on the specific use case. For users prioritizing speed and low fees, TRC20 is generally preferred. However, for those deeply involved in the Ethereum DeFi ecosystem, ERC20 remains the dominant choice.
Applications of USDT ERC20
USDT ERC20 finds application in a diverse range of scenarios, including:
- Decentralized Exchanges (DEXs): Facilitating trading pairs on platforms like Uniswap and SushiSwap.
- DeFi Lending and Borrowing: Serving as collateral and a lending/borrowing asset on platforms like Aave and Compound.
- Yield Farming: Providing liquidity to DeFi protocols to earn rewards.
- Arbitrage Trading: Exploiting price discrepancies across different exchanges.
- OTC (Over-the-Counter) Trading: Enabling large-volume transactions outside of traditional exchanges.
